For an Illinois ice climbing expedition this winter, you essentially have two options. The intrepid, or those who just want to see the spectacle, should head to Starved Rock State Park, located at 2678 E 875th Rd, Oglesby, IL 61348. For beginners, the best option is Nice Ice Ice climbing. Nice Ice Ice Climbing is located at 25737 S Old Monee Steger Rd, Monee, IL 60449.

Starved Rock, Frozen Rock

While many Illinois parks serve up stunning ice falls come winter, few of them allow ice climbing. At Starved Rock, falls into four different locations freeze into faces to be scaled by those craving for adventure: Ottawa Canyon, LaSalle Canyon, Tonti Canyon, and Wild Cat Canyon.
